In the beginning of December of 2007, Jenny was in search of an adequate facility in which to live. She
was looking to move in February of 2008. She found out about the Wishes 4 Me Foundation during this search.
She currently resides in a Wishes 4 me home, called Kate’s Home. Kate’s Home is an independent living home
for physically challenged women. Other than the foundation providing a place for Jenny to live, Jenny has
been made aware of Medicaid wavier programs that will assist her in fulfilling her needs and desires.
Currently, within the house that Jenny resides, she has 2 roommates. The foundation provides a vehicle
to transport the residents; therefore the women are hardly at home. Jenny enjoys getting out and
interacting with the public. Jenny is a laid back individual. The Ladies of Kate’s Home are constantly
laughing. They use a shared resource plan in scheduling their caregivers. By using the Shared Resource
Model with their caregivers, the residents have the option to more coverage. Using the Shared Resource
Model, the residents can have more privacy as needed and we are able to create a savings for the State
of Georgia.
